However! To be more exact!
>From here:
http://www.microsoft.com/technet/prodtechnol/winxppro/plan/icf.mspx
Q: Does ICF do outbound packet inspection?
A: Other than checking the source IP address, ICF does not do any outbound
packet inspection.
So, in the real world? Yes, it does do outbound packet inspection
technically but in such a limited way that it's not worth claiming that it
does so. I say grab a copy of Outpost and make sure to configure it properly
or get a decent hardware firewall if you're really intent on protection.
